Touching the Void (2003)
TRAILER

Touching the Void (2003)

Description: Based on a true story, this documentary follows two climbers in the Peruvian Andes, where one falls into a crevasse, and the other must make a harrowing decision. It's a tale of survival against all odds.

Fact: The film uses dramatic reenactments alongside interviews to tell the story, making it both educational and thrilling.

The Summit (2012)
TRAILER

The Summit (2012)

Description: This documentary recounts the tragic events of the 2008 K2 disaster, where 11 climbers died. It's a gripping tale of ambition, survival, and the harsh realities of high-altitude climbing.

Fact: The film uses interviews with survivors and archival footage to reconstruct the events, providing a raw and emotional look at the incident.

Meru (2015)
TRAILER

Meru (2015)

Description: This documentary follows three elite climbers as they attempt to summit the Shark's Fin on Meru, one of the most difficult climbs in the world.

Fact: The film was co-directed by Jimmy Chin, who also climbed with the team, capturing their journey firsthand.

The Dawn Wall (2017)
TRAILER

The Dawn Wall (2017)

Description: Follow Tommy Caldwell and Kevin Jorgeson as they attempt to free climb the Dawn Wall on El Capitan, a route considered impossible by many.

Fact: The film captures over six years of their lives, showcasing the dedication and perseverance required for such an endeavor.
